Why Choose a Cleaning Business Franchise?
Proven Business Model
One of the most significant advantages of investing in a cleaning franchise is the ability to work with a proven business model. Unlike starting a cleaning business from scratch, franchising allows you to tap into an established brand that has already built a reputation and customer base. Franchisors provide extensive training, marketing support, and operational guidelines to ensure franchisees can replicate the business's success. This reduces the risks associated with starting a new venture and gives you a higher chance of achieving profitability.
Low Overhead Costs
Cleaning businesses are known for having relatively low overhead costs compared to other industries. Franchisees typically don't need to worry about expensive inventory or real estate costs since cleaning services are primarily mobile. With a focus on labor and cleaning supplies, this business model allows franchisees to minimize their startup costs while still offering high-quality services to clients. Additionally, many cleaning businesses operate with flexible scheduling, making it possible for franchisees to manage multiple clients with ease.
Growing Demand for Cleaning Services
The demand for cleaning services continues to rise, fueled by a variety of factors. Flexibility and Scalability
A cleaning business franchise offers a level of flexibility that many other businesses can't match. Whether you want to run a small, home-based operation or grow into a multi-unit franchise with several employees, cleaning franchises offer scalability options. Many franchisors have tiered programs that allow you to start small and expand over time. This flexibility is ideal for individuals who want to enter the business world but need a model that adapts to their evolving goals.
Diverse Range of Services
Cleaning franchises also provide the opportunity to diversify service offerings, which can help you stand out in a competitive market. Depending on the franchise, services can range from basic residential cleaning to specialized services such as carpet cleaning, upholstery cleaning, window washing, and post-construction cleaning. Expanding your range of services allows you to appeal to a wider customer base, increasing the potential for revenue generation.
How to Choose the Right Cleaning Franchise
When selecting a cleaning franchise, it's essential to evaluate several factors. Research the franchisor’s reputation, the level of support provided, and the startup costs involved. Consider your personal goals, skillset, and the local market demand for cleaning services. Additionally, seek out feedback from current franchisees to understand the level of satisfaction and support you can expect.
